Output 101eb694b0bb4d83f49206a69b58802a53db023631feec76e24e5f5a12e09370:0

value
3719001
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d660648a656fe614fd990e878eb00dda4c6632e OP_EQUALVERIFY OP_CHECKSIG
address
1DteVqbSPthAeRhvKxX9ELL6VeVLMMfoh9
transaction
101eb694b0bb4d83f49206a69b58802a53db023631feec76e24e5f5a12e09370
spent
true